Stephan Kulow wrote:
Am Donnerstag 09 Juli 2009 schrieb Michal Vyskocil:
On Jul 09, 09 11:01:36 +0200, Marcus Meissner wrote:
On Thu, Jul 09, 2009 at 10:59:45AM +0200, Michal Vyskocil wrote:
On Thursday 09 of July 2009 08:50:54 Ludwig Nussel wrote:
Hi,
Today I got a bunch of new packages rejected for Factory because of an inexact license tag in the spec file ("GPL" instead of "GPLv2 or later"). How is a packager supposed to know? The packager currently has no chance to know that. Only resource was the PDB, which was internal to SUSE. since we are opening up, the PDB is no longer authorative.
Until we have a sound set of nstructions in place, including the list of accepted liense names, we shall be very liberal in what we accept. Can we use http://pack.suse.cz/mvyskocil/licenses.txt as a base of the
On Thursday 09 of July 2009 11:38:59 Juergen Weigert wrote: list? It contains all existing License: fields in SUSE. Simple grep -v ';' licenses.txt should remove packages under several licenses
I think this is one big misunderstanding caused by insufficient tools. We will fix the tools in the next weeks and till then we will not block packages with unknown licenses.
The problem arises from three reasons: 1. we want to leave the .spec files untouched when checking in 2. packagers can't know the license of the package unless they have written all the code herself. 3. a lot of our packages relied on the license being overwritten on commit.
So for the next time we will live with the fact that our tools are not ready and that our packages will have possibly incorrect license tags in factory.
In the future, we will overwrite the license in the spec file once the exact value and will possibly recheckin all packages that are affected.
Greetings, Stephan
We should create a list similar to this one[1] and add it to our Packaging Guidelines. Ciaran told me that the Legal team is working on it a month ago, but I received no reply since then :-( [1] http://fedoraproject.org/wiki/Licensing#SoftwareLicenses -- Best Regards / S pozdravom, Pavol RUSNAK SUSE LINUX, s.r.o openSUSE Community Multiplier Team Lihovarska 1060/12 PGP 0xA6917144 19000 Praha 9, CR prusnak[at]suse.cz http://www.suse.cz -- To unsubscribe, e-mail: opensuse-factory+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-factory+help@opensuse.org